ROG XG Station 3 (Thunderbolt™ 5)

external GPU dock

ASUSTek Computer Inc.

The ROG XG Station 3 (Thunderbolt 5) external graphics dock is a plug-and-play solution that merges the power of an external graphics card with the expandability of a Thunderbolt dock, empowering any Thunderbolt 5-enabled laptop to transform into a gaming or rendering powerhouse. The incredible 80Gbps bandwidth of Thunderbolt 5 enables laptop users to upgrade to external graphics card computing power such as the NVIDIA GeForce RTX 50 Series, whether they are into gaming, video editing, 3D rendering, or AI application development.
